Thursday, 4 April 2013 | Janet
I bought this for my mum who has dementia. She is baffled by the L/R arrow buttons and I average 4 calls per day because she has managed to get herself onto a radio channel. She also asks the staff at her sheltered housing to sort it for her on numerous occasions. I thought it was the answer, but I'm afraid it's not.

HandleEasy321RC remote control for the elderly Friday, 4 January 2013 | Judy
Generally pleased. Good to hold and easy buttons to use. Company dispatched quickly, despite Christmas period, and kindly refunded some of the delivery charge becuas of combining another order.
But - the device was not straightforward to programme. It took a long time for the new device to respond and read the signals from our old remote. (We still can't get the 'off' button to receive a signal, so the 'on' button has to do both! Another drawback is that you never know which channel you're on. Sometimes my mother carries on pressing the 'channel up' button, gets to high numbers, and then can't get back to the first channels without having to keep pressing the 'channel down' button loads of times.
